Maximilien Emmanuel, Prince of Hornes
Maximilian Emanuel, 3rd Prince of Hornes, Count of Baucignies and of Solre-le-Château, was a nobleman and Grand Huntsman of Brabant. His father was Philippe Emanuel, 2nd Prince of Hornes, and his mother was Princess Marie Anne Antoinette of Ligne.
He was made a Knight of the Austrian Golden Fleece in 1749. The Principality of Hornes was surrounded by the Bishopric of Liège.
Career at court
- Grandee of Spain, 1st Class.
- Grand Huntsman of Brabant.
- Grand Esquier of the Empress.
- Grand Master of the Imperial Household.
Marriages and issue
He first married Lady Marie Thérèse Charlotte Bruce, daughter of Thomas Bruce, 2nd Earl of Ailesbury, an English nobleman who lived in exile in Brussels for much of his life, and his second wife Charlotte d'Argenteau, comtesse d'Esneux.Their children were:
1) Marie-Thérèse-Josepha de Hornes :
married Prince Philip Joseph of Salm-Kyrburg. They had 10 children:
- *Marie Maximiliane Louise, married Jean Bretagne Charles de La Trémoille, Duc de Thouars
- *Frederick III, later prince of Salm-Kyrburg, executed in the French Revolution
- *Auguste Frederica, married Anne Emmanuel, 8th Duke of Croÿ
- *Charles Augustus
- *Marie Louise
- *Louis Joseph Ferdinand
- *Elisabeth Claudine
- *Amalie Zephyrine, married Anton Aloys, Prince of Hohenzollern-Sigmaringen
